v-on的修饰符
1.? ?.stop修飾符的使用
2.? .prevent修飾符的使用
3.? ?.監聽某個鍵盤的鍵帽
4.? .once修飾符的使用
<!DOCTYPE html> <html lang="en"> <head><meta charset="UTF-8"><title>Title</title> </head> <body><div id="app"><!--1. .stop修飾符的使用--><div @click="divClick">aaaaaaa<button @click.stop="btnClick">按鈕</button></div><!--2. .prevent修飾符的使用--><br><form action="baidu"><input type="submit" value="提交" @click.prevent="submitClick"></form><!--3. .監聽某個鍵盤的鍵帽--><input type="text" @keyup.enter="keyUp"><!--4. .once修飾符的使用--><button @click.once="btn2Click">按鈕2</button> </div><script src="../js/vue.js"></script> <script>const app = new Vue({el: '#app',data: {message: '你好啊'},methods: {btnClick() {console.log("btnClick");},divClick() {console.log("divClick");},submitClick() {console.log('submitClick');},keyUp() {console.log('keyUp');},btn2Click() {console.log('btn2Click');}}}) </script></body> </html>?
總結
- 上一篇: v-on的参数问题
- 下一篇: v-if 和 v-else-if 和v-